. Safety and Health policy:
Currently there is a Safety & Health Policy. (Refer Figure No. 5.1 )
The policy does not have a date and not signed by occupier.
The policy expects Employees, Sectional Managers and Contractors to “Report work place hazards, accidents and recommendations but does not talk about ensuring implementation of recommendations by management.
HEALTH, SAFETY AND ENVIRONMENT PROTECTION POLICY
The assurance of safety and hygiene is an essential requirement for the achievement and development of the project activities.
The management of Thai Rayon Public Company Limited (TRC) believes that safety and health of its employees and environmental protection are of paramount importance in all respects and levels of the company’s activities and that the continued success of our operation depends upon the protection of our resources, both personnel and material.
The management of TRC, together with every TRC employee and its subcontractor has totally committed to prevent personnel injury and damage to property and environment by complying with domestic legal and standards, and making the best effort for continual improvement. Therefore, in order to achieve our commitment:
MANAGEMENT WILL:
• Promote HSE and loss prevention.
• Maintain accident / incident prevention programs, system and techniques.
• Maintain fire, safety, survival and rescue training programs.
• Provide work environment in which occupational hazard are minimized.
• Optimize employee safety and environment hygiene.
• Communicate legal and regulatory requirements concerning employee safety and environmental hygiene to appropriate personnel.
SECTION MANAGERS WILL:
• Be the administrators of the TRC-HSE and loss prevention program and be responsible and accountable to management for a superior level of SHE performance.
• Evaluate the security risk of their facilities and recommend appropriate action.
• Provide the necessary direction, means and supervision to ensure safe working practices.
• Educate and train employees regarding job hazard and emergency.
• Report all accidents or incidents to the SHE Management committee.
ALL EMPLOYEES WILL:
• Cooperate and contribute towards the overall success of the TRC-HSE and loss prevention.
• Perform their job in the safest manner in accordance with TRC-HSE procedures.
• Report workplace hazards and recommend improvements.
• Report any activities, which appear to involve a breach of SHE.
SUBCONTRACTORS WILL:
• Comply with TRC-SHE rules, policies and procedures.
• Report an accidents and potential accident.
• Conducts regularly schedule SHE meeting with their employee.
• Read and sign the contractor’s checklist contained in this manual.
